Military trucking logistics play a critical role in the operational effectiveness of the South African National Defence Force (SANDF).
Â
South Africa, with its diverse terrain and vast geographical expanse, relies heavily on a well-organized and efficient logistics system to support its military operations.
Â
This article explores the key aspects of military trucking logistics in South Africa, including its importance, challenges, and strategies for optimization.
Military trucking logistics are essential for the SANDF to deploy troops, equipment, and supplies effectively.
Â
South Africa’s military operations often require the rapid movement of personnel and equipment across long distances, making trucking logistics a crucial component of its overall military strategy.

Several challenges affect military trucking logistics in South Africa, including:
Â
1. Infrastructure: South Africa’s road infrastructure varies widely in quality, which can impact the speed and efficiency of military trucking operations.
Â
2. Security: Transporting military personnel and equipment can be risky, especially in areas with high crime rates or active conflict zones.
Â
3. Maintenance: Maintaining a fleet of military trucks in operational condition requires significant resources and expertise.
Â
4. Coordination: Effective coordination between different military units, as well as with civilian authorities, is essential for successful military trucking operations.

To overcome these challenges and improve the efficiency of military trucking logistics, the SANDF employs several strategies:
Â
1. Use Of Technology: The SANDF utilizes GPS tracking and fleet management systems to monitor the location and condition of its trucks in real-time, improving efficiency and security.
Â
2. Training And Skills Development: Military personnel undergo training in driving, maintenance, and logistics management to ensure they are equipped with the skills needed for effective trucking operations.
Â
3. Strategic Planning: The SANDF conducts regular assessments of its logistical needs and develops strategic plans to ensure that resources are allocated efficiently.
Â
4. Partnerships With Civilian Contractors: The SANDF partners with civilian contractors to supplement its logistics capabilities, especially in areas where civilian expertise and resources are needed.
Â
5. Risk Management: The SANDF implements risk management strategies to mitigate the impact of security threats and other risks on military trucking operations.
